Dr. Shakuntala Mishra National Rehabilitation University (DSMNRU) has announced the opening of its Non CUET admission process for vacant seats in various undergraduate and other academic programmes for the 2026–27 academic session. Eligible candidates can submit their applications through the Samarth Portal from July 25 to August 4, 2026.

According to a notification issued by Director of Admissions Prof. Anamika Chaudhary, the admission window has been opened to fill the remaining seats across a wide range of programmes after the initial admission rounds.

The available programmes include Bachelor of Arts (BA), Bachelor of Science (BSc), Bachelor of Commerce (BCom), Bachelor of Visual Arts (BVA), BCom LLB (Hons.), Diploma in Pharmacy (D.Pharm), and the Certificate Course in Indian Classical Vocal Music (CCIVM).

Admissions are also open for BTech programmes in Computer Science & Engineering (CSE), Civil Engineering (CE), Electronics & Communication Engineering (ECE), Electrical Engineering (EE), Mechanical Engineering (ME), CSE with Artificial Intelligence & Data Science (AI&DS), and CSE with Artificial Intelligence & Future Management (AI&FM), along with BTech Lateral Entry.

The university has advised all eligible aspirants seeking admission to vacant seats to complete the application process within the stipulated timeline through the Non CUET Samarth Portal, as no applications will be accepted after the deadline.
